What Clinical Child & Adolescent covers

A psychologist who develops and applies scientific knowledge to the delivery of psychological services to infants, toddlers, children and adolescents within their social context. Of particular importance to the specialty of clinical child psychology is an understanding of the basic psychological needs of children and adolescents, and how the family and other social contexts influence the socio-emotional adjustment, cognitive development, behavioral adaptation and health status of children and adolescents. NUCC Health Care Provider Taxonomy, code 103TC2200X

How the check works, step by step

Every NPI carries a Luhn check digit — the same scheme used on credit cards. CMS prefixes the number with 80840 before computing it, which marks it as a US health identifier.

Digit 8 0 8 4 0 1 1 0 4 8 9 6 7 7
Doubled? 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2 ×2
Value 8 0 8 8 0 2 1 0 4 7 9 3 7 5

Sum = 62 · next multiple of 10 = 70 · check digit = 8 · actual last digit = 8

A valid check digit only means the number is well-formed. It does not mean the provider is licensed, active, or in good standing — those are separate questions answered by the sections above.
